Description

Black and white photograph of Eva and Ed Evans, both in dress uniform at Foster Field in Victoria, Texas, during WWII. Eva served in the Women's Army Corps and Ed in the Army Air Corps. They met at Foster Field, married, and returned to Georgetown after the war. Both made Sergeant by the end of the war.
